The latest Bad Bot Report from Imperva shows that bots are an increasingly significant part of the web, accounting for over 42 percent of traffic overall.
Madrona Venture Labs spinout Zeitworks raises $2M, taps Seattle tech vet Jay Bartot as new CEO geekwire.com - get the latest breaking news, showbiz & celebrity photos, sport news & rumours, viral videos and top stories from geekwire.com Daily Mail and Mail on Sunday newspapers.